What Is This Tool?

This converter allows users to change values from terahertz (THz), a unit representing very high-frequency oscillations used in electromagnetic contexts, to nanohertz (nHz), a unit used to measure extremely low frequencies associated with long-term natural phenomena.

Examples

  • Convert 2 Terahertz (THz) to nanohertz (nHz) to get 2 × 10^21 nHz.
  • Convert 0.5 Terahertz (THz) to nanohertz (nHz) resulting in 5 × 10^20 nHz.

Common Use Cases

  • Material characterization and chemical identification using terahertz time-domain spectroscopy.
  • Non-ionizing imaging for detecting hidden objects or inspection with terahertz scans.
  • Astrophysical studies including gravitational-wave astronomy and radio-astronomy observations.
  • Analyzing long-term astronomical and geophysical cycles with nanohertz frequencies.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does one terahertz represent?
One terahertz (THz) equals 10^12 hertz and measures very high-frequency electromagnetic oscillations.

What is a nanohertz used to measure?
Nanohertz (nHz) measures very low frequencies representing phenomena varying over multi-year to multi-decade timescales.

Why convert terahertz to nanohertz?
Converting helps compare high-frequency electromagnetic signals with extremely low-frequency astrophysical and geophysical events.

Key Terminology

Terahertz (THz)
A frequency unit equal to 10^12 hertz, representing very high-frequency electromagnetic oscillations.
Nanohertz (nHz)
A frequency unit equal to 10^-9 hertz, used to describe very low-frequency phenomena with long periods.
